'Battle Royale' Returns to Theaters in 4K: A Tarantino Favorite

Key Insights

  • 'Battle Royale' is returning to theaters in 4K on October 12, 13, and 15, 2025.
  • The re-release includes a new interview with screenwriter Kenta Fukasaku.
  • Quentin Tarantino has expressed his admiration for 'Battle Royale,' stating he wishes he had directed it.
  • The film's plot involves Japanese high school students forced to fight each other to the death.
  • 'Battle Royale' has influenced many dystopian works, including 'The Hunger Games.'

In-Depth Analysis

Originally released in 2000, 'Battle Royale' faced controversy due to its graphic content. Despite this, it gained a cult following and critical acclaim. The film's premise, where students are forced to participate in a deadly game, explores themes of social commentary and high-stakes action. The 4K restoration aims to enhance the visual experience, while the inclusion of an interview with the screenwriter provides deeper insights into the film's creation and legacy. Its influence can be seen in numerous subsequent works, solidifying its place in film history. The re-release is facilitated by Lionsgate and Iconic Events, with tickets available on Iconic Events' website&ref=yanuki.com. The movie stars Takeshi Kitano, Tatsuya Fujiwara and Aki Maeda.
